Homoeopathy: The Natural Cure
Homoeopathy is more than a system of medicine—it's a philosophy that supports the body’s innate power to heal itself. Developed in the late 1700s by German physician Dr. Samuel Hahnemann, homoeopathy is based on the principle of "like cures like." In essence, it means a substance that causes symptoms in a healthy person can treat similar symptoms in someone who is ill, once diluted and prepared according to homoeopathic standards.

Jet Lag: Out of Sync with the World
Flying across time zones can disrupt your body’s circadian rhythm, leading to jet lag—a disorienting mix of insomnia, fatigue, irritability, and digestive upsets. It’s especially tough when you land in a different hemisphere and want to enjoy your trip, but your body still thinks it’s nighttime.
Symptoms of jet lag include:
-
Difficulty sleeping
-
Daytime fatigue
-
Mood swings or anxiety
-
Loss of concentration
-
Headaches and indigestion
